Ammon News - At least 281 people were injured after a large explosion rocked Shahid Rajaee port in the southern Iranian city of Bandar Abbas on Saturday, state media reported.
The blast occurred as Iran began a third round of nuclear talks with the United States in Oman, although the cause of the explosion was not immediately clear.
"The source of this incident was the explosion of several containers stored in the Shahid Rajaee Port wharf area. We are currently evacuating and transferring the injured to medical centres," a local crisis management official told state TV.
Citing the spokesperson for first responders, state TV reported that at least 281 people had been injured. It was not yet clear whether there were any fatalities.
The semi-official Tasnim news agency posted footage of injured men lying on the road being tended to amid scenes of confusion.
The large blast shattered windows within a radius of several kilometres, Iranian media said, with footage shared online showing a mushroom cloud forming following the explosion.
There was no immediate comment from Israeli military or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u's office when asked for comment on whether Israel was in any way involved in the explosion. Reuters
